Output 100820d03603b1f89c8a70f8943f3605dd3a75d2ef67e1e3a63e76205c026562:1

value
12356250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143378050c5457bcdc78f756400bd13f466e203f OP_EQUAL
address
M9jyQPCf3PRvgjGAcLuc3iVpARewYr496t
transaction
100820d03603b1f89c8a70f8943f3605dd3a75d2ef67e1e3a63e76205c026562
spent
true